Safe Asbestos Waste Disposal in Newcastle: Facilities & Processes

Disposal of asbestos waste necessitates strict adherence to safety regulations within Newcastle. Authorized facilities are ready to handle asbestos removal and disposal meeting the stringent guidelines set by the Environment Agency. These facilities utilize advanced processes to ensure that asbestos waste is contained, treated, and disposed of safely, minimizing the risk of public contamination.

A comprehensive assessment is typically conducted prior to any asbestos removal project to determine the type and quantity of asbestos present. This assessment helps identify the most appropriate disposal strategy.

  • The process may involve encapsulation, sealing, or abatement techniques depending on the condition of the asbestos-containing materials.
  • During removal, workers must wear appropriate gear and adhere to strict hygiene protocols to prevent contact with asbestos fibers.
  • Disposal typically involves transporting asbestos waste to licensed facilities specifically equipped to handle hazardous materials.

    Understanding Asbestos in Newcastle Homes

    It's crucial for homeowners in Newcastle upon Tyne to be aware of the potential presence of asbestos in their homes. This harmful material was commonly used in building materials up until the late 20th century, and older houses may contain it. While asbestos itself is relatively harmless when left undisturbed, if it becomes damaged, microscopic fibers can become airborne and be inhaled.

    To protect yourself, it's essential to have any potential asbestos concerns professionally inspected. A qualified building inspector can locate asbestos and advise on how to proceed safely.

    • Remember: Never attempt to remove or disturb suspected asbestos yourself.
    • Get in touch with a certified professional contractor for safe and compliant removal.
    • Learn more about asbestos risks and safety precautions from reputable sources like the Health and Safety Executive (HSE).

    An Asbestos Inspection in Newcastle

    Planning an asbestos inspection in Newcastle? It's important to understand what you can look forward to during the process. A qualified inspector will thoroughly examine your property for any possible asbestos-containing materials. This usually entails a visual assessment of common areas like ceilings, walls, and floors, as well as sampling questionable materials for laboratory testing. The entire process can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day, depending on the size and complexity of your property.

    Once the inspection is complete, you'll receive a detailed report outlining the findings, including any recommendations for managing asbestos-containing materials.
